Yun Ding; Matthew A. Clark ACS Comb. Sci., 2015, 17(1), 1-4 https://doi.org/10.1021/co5001037
Abstract
The Suzuki-Miyaura cross-coupling is one of the most widely employed reactions in medicinal chemistry. To apply this reaction to DNA-encoded library technology (ELT), an alternative approach in the discovery of small molecule hits and leads, we explored the Suzuki-Miyaura cross-coupling on DNA-linked aryl halides. Pd(PPh3)4 was demonstrated to be an effective catalyst for cross-coupling with on-DNA halide substrates under aqueous conditions. It efficiently catalyzes the coupling of phenyl halides (iodide or bromide) and pyridinyl bromides with various boronic acids/esters, including challenging heterocyclic boronic acids/esters.
